		<description>The first thing you have to clear up is why you have this problem in the first place. There are a number of causes for dry eyes:

* an imbalance in the tear-flow system of the eye 
* drying out of the tear film due to dry air created by air conditioning, heat, or other environmental conditions. 
* The natural aging process, especially during menopause 
* Side effects of using certain medications  
* Diseases that affect the ability to make tears, such as Sjogren&#039;s syndrome, rheumatoid arthritis and collagen vascular diseases. 
* Structural problems with the eyes that don&#039;t allow them to close properly 
* a problem with the tear ducts 

A partial list of medications that can cause this problem are:

Diuretics, drugs commonly used to treat high blood pressure 
Angiotensin-converting enzyme (ACE) inhibitors used to treat high blood pressure 
Antihistamines and decongestants 
Sleeping pills 
Birth control pills 
Certain antidepressants 
Isotretinoin-type drugs for treatment of acne 
Opiate-based pain relievers, such as morphine 

Once you find out what is causing the problem, then you will be able to treat it much more effectively.</description>
